Constants#

Globals and conversion constants.

C4dynamics includes several constants as global quantities and conversion units. All c4dynamics constants reside directly in the c4dynamics namespace. For example, if c4dynamics is imported as c4d, then the value of pi is given by c4d.pi.

Global Constants#

c4dynamics.utils.const.pi#

The ratio of a circle’s circumference to its diameter. C4dynamics’ pi is a simple assignment of numpy.pi:

pi = 3.1415926535897932384626433...

c4dynamics.utils.const.g_ms2#

Gravity of earth in meter per square second.

g = 9.80665

c4dynamics.utils.const.g_fts2#

Gravity of earth in foot per square second.

g = 32.1740

Conversion Constants#

c4dynamics.utils.const.ft2m#

foot to meter.

ft2m = 0.3048

c4dynamics.utils.const.lbft2tokgm2#

pound square foot to kilogram square meter.

lbft2tokgm2 = 4.88243

c4dynamics.utils.const.r2d#

radians to degrees.

r2d = 57.2958

c4dynamics.utils.const.d2r#

degrees to radians.

d2r = 0.0174533

c4dynamics.utils.const.k2ms#

knots to meters per second

k2ms = 0.514444
